This announcement states that Music.AI is partnering with Masterchannel and Cyanite to improve their AI Module Stack.
Music.AI, a company that specializes in using artificial intelligence (AI) for music solutions, is partnering with Masterchannel and Cyanite to enhance its platform. This integration will enable businesses to easily access AI technology. This collaboration is happening at a crucial time when AI is rapidly advancing, leading to the availability of various AI-powered tools on different platforms. As the market evolves, there is a growing demand to bring together these solutions to efficiently handle complicated projects.
Geraldo Ramos, the Chief Executive Officer of Music.AIMusic.AI, has developed a one-of-a-kind platform that utilizes advanced artificial intelligence tools. These tools are designed to be user-friendly and can be easily integrated and expanded within a drag-and-drop interface that doesn't require coding. Music.AI has also introduced third-party modules on its platform, allowing businesses to enhance their efficiency, reduce costs, and easily adapt to changing demands.
Music.AI's collection of advanced AI technologies is now enhanced with the integration of Masterchannel's AI mastering and spatial audio mastering capabilities, as well as Cyanite's AI-powered music tagging and search solution. This expansion enables businesses to conveniently access a variety of drag-and-drop modules from different suppliers all within one platform.
Cyanite has developed AI-driven solutions that can quickly produce detailed creative metadata for any song or catalog. Additionally, Masterchannel is at the forefront of using artificial intelligence techniques for conventional mastering and now they are also exploring spatial audio mastering.
"Music.AI is an exciting step into the future of the music industry, powered by artificial intelligence. By integrating our advanced technology with innovative features like Masterchannel and Cyanite, Music.AI aims to serve as the fundamental framework for any company looking to incorporate AI quickly and efficiently, even without their own in-house research and development team," explains Geraldo Ramos, CEO and Co-Founder of Music.AI.
According to Matt Henninger, VP of Sales and Business Development, Music.AI has the potential to become the most comprehensive and capable AI ecosystem in the world, specifically focused on music and audio. He highlights that they have built an ecosystem that can seamlessly combine various technologies in one centralized platform.
Music.AI is constantly developing and has future plans to collaborate with experts in order to release additional AI-powered solutions that can be easily integrated and implemented.
